The ReceiveQosSelectionDataType holds the selection list for a receive QoS configuration (see F.1.2.3). It allows making the receive QoS selection optional, where this DataType is used (see F.1.7 and F.1.8).
The ReceiveQosSelectionDataType is formally defined in Table F.33.
Table F.33 – ReceiveQosSelectionDataType structure
Name |
Type |
Description |
Allow Subtypes |
ReceiveQosSelectionDataType |
Structure |
Subtype of Structure defined in OPC 10000-5 |
|
ReceiveQos |
0:ReceiveQosDataType[] |
The ReceiveQos configuration. |
True |
ReceiveQosSelection |
0:BaseDataType |
Selection list options for ReceiveQos. The field will contain a matrix of subtypes of ReceiveQosDataType. If the field is not provided, it is null. |
False |
ReceiveQosModify |
0:Boolean |
Flag indicating if the ReceiveQos options can be modified. |
False |
The ReceiveQosSelection is of BaseDataType and thus requires a subtype to be used. The flag AllowSubtypes is only set if the type can be used as well as subtypes.
The ReceiveQosSelectionDataType representation in the AddressSpace is formally defined in Table F.34.
Table F.34 – ReceiveQosSelectionDataType definition
Attribute |
Value |
|||||
BrowseName |
4:ReceiveQosSelectionDataType |
|||||
IsAbstract |
False |
|||||
References |
NodeClass |
BrowseName |
DataType |
TypeDefinition |
ModellingRule |
|
Subtype of the 0:Structure defined in OPC 10000-5 |
||||||
ConformanceUnits |
||||||
UAFX ConnectionManager Configuration |